Jharkhand: Security forces bust Maoist camp in Saranda, uniforms explosives explosive materials seized

An encounter broke out between security forces and Maoists in West Singhbum, Jharkhand, amid the ongoing PLGA week of the Maoists. The security personnel have recovered explosive material, Naxal uniforms and other materials of daily use from the spot

Amid the ongoing Peoples Liberation Guerilla Army (PLGA) week being celebrated by the Ultras, a gunfight broke out between security forces and the Maoists (Naxals) under Chotanagra / Jaraikela police station limits of Chaibasa in West Singhbhum, Jharkhand on Thursday, December 07, informed police.

As per the details, the encounter occurred when a joint team of personnel from Jharkhand Jaguar, Commando Battalion for Resolute Action (CoBRA) and Central Reserve Police Force (CRPF) were out on a combing operation in the forest of Saranda. It’s been learned that, sensing the upper hand of the security personnel, the Maoists soon fled the spot, following which an extensive search operation was launched in the region.

It’s been reported that during the search, security personnel destroyed an impermanent Maoist camp while also seizing explosive materials, ammunition, and large quantities of daily-use materials. The recovery by the security forces includes 15 pieces of electronic detonators, 20 pieces of 9-volt batteries, a battery connector, an Insas magazine, a medicine box, and other daily use materials. The team also recovered a printer and as many as six sets of Maoist uniforms from the spot, suggesting presence of a number of cadres.

It is to be noted that the Maoist outfit is celebrating the 23rd anniversary of the PLGA across the Maoist-infested regions of the country, in view of which the security personnel have been keeping an extra vigil to prevent any possible untoward incident.

It is worth mentioning here that the security forces in Jharkhand have been running continuous search operations in the forest region of Saranda and nearby regions, the only stronghold left for the extremists in the state. Earlier, in a similar search operation launched in the Maradiri forest region under insurgency-hit Goilkera police station limits of Chaibasa the joint team of security forces also recovered and destroyed an Improvised Explosive Device (IED) on Saturday, December 02.

In another similar operation launched in Tonto police station limits on November 26, the joint team of security forces also unearthed and destroyed an IED device near Rajbasa village. The joint team in the operation had also destroyed as many as three Maoist hideouts while seizing daily-use materials from the camps.

It is worth mentioning here that due to persistent efforts put up by the security forces in the past few years, the extremists in the state have been forced to confine themselves in a limited region in the forest of Saranda. The development occurred after the forces augmented their presence in regions like Budha Pahad and Parasnath Pahadi, erstwhile bastion of the extremists for decades.

The swift operations carried out by the forces on a consistent basis also led to the surrender and arrest of many top commanders of the outlawed Maoist outfit.
